The Mediating Effect of Affect Regulation Ability in the Relationship between Test Stress and Somatization in Middle School Students

Abstract
|
|
|
This study analyzes how test stress affects physicalization and emotional control functions among middle school students. The first analysis analyzed the relationship of test stress, physical symptoms, and emotional control among middle school students, and the results showed a significant correlation between test stress and emotional control. Second, analysis of whether emotional control refers to the relationship between a middle school student's test stress and physical symptoms confirmed that the emotional control ability has a mediated effect with the test stress of a middle school student and the physicalization symptoms. A survey was conducted to 450 first and second graders attending middle schools located in Yongin. As measuring tools, the examination stress scale, K-CSI, and emotional regulation scale were employed, and the data collected went through statistical processing with SPSS 18.0K through Cronbach's ¥á, frequency analysis, average, standard deviation, Pearson¡¯s correlation, and Sobel test.
